wiki:ReleaseFlow
 ここの情報は古いです。ご理解頂いた上でお取り扱いください。

Version 4 (modified by takanashi, 13 years ago) (diff)

--

OpenPNE本線の開発の流れ

OpenPNEの開発の流れは以下の手順を踏むこととします。

  • Trac2でのリクエストなどを元に本線コミッタが開発項目をリストアップする
  • OpenPNE週末定例ミーティングで開発項目を決定する
  • 本線コミッタが仕様検討を行う
  • OpenPNE.jpなどで開発者募集を行う
  • 協議の上、開発項目を担当する開発者を決定する
  • 開発者は各自のブランチでコーディングをする
  • 開発者が作成したコードを本線コミッタがOpenPNE本線(trunk)へ受け入れる
  • 改変内容をコミュニティに告知し、OpenPNE.jp及びテストSNS(構築中)に反映する。
  • プロジェクト参加者で動作確認を行う
  • バグなどの問題があったらtrunkを修正
  • バグが取れたら開発版(アルファ版)としてリリース

OpenPNE2.8の開発スケジュール

OpenPNE2.8の開発スケジュールは以下を予定しています。

  • 2007/01/05 開発項目抽出開始 ←いまここ
  • 2007/01/XX ~~ 週末の定例MTGで議論 ~~
  • 2007/02/03 開発項目確定
  • 2007/02/XX 仕様作成
  • 2007/02/17 仕様確定
  • 2007/02/XX ~~ 開発者が各自コーディングし、本線コミッタがtrunkに盛り込み ~~
  • 2007/02/XX 開発版2.7αXリリース(原則毎週金曜)
  • 2007/03/09 2.8β1リリース予定
  • 2007/03/16 2.8RC1リリース予定
  • 2007/03/23 2.8RC2リリース予定
  • 2007/04/01 2.8リリース予定

OpenPNE2.8への機能追加リクエスト

OpenPNE2.8への機能追加リクエストはtrac2から行ってください。

(リクエスト募集期間 1/6~2/3)

リクエスト登録手順は以下

  • ページ下部のLoginリンクをクリックし、ID/Passwordにそれぞれopenpneと入れる
  • 拡張要望・不具合報告登録はこちらをクリックしてチケット登録ページを開く
  • Your email or usernameにあなたの名前を、Short summaryに概要を、FullDescriptionに要望の詳細を記述する
  • Milestoneを「いつかどこかで」にして、Submitボタンをクリック

登録された機能要望の扱い

  • 登録されたチケットはOpenPNE開発チームで吸い上げ、週末の定例ミーティングで盛り込み審議をします
  • 審議の経過と結果(採用/却下)については各チケットのコメント欄に記入する
  • 2.8で盛り込むことが決定されたチケットはMilestoneを「本線行き」に変更します
  • 以後の開発はtrac1で行い、本線に実装された時点でtrac2/trac1ともにStatus: closed にします

以上